Description

Jordan formed a National Olympic Committee in 1957 that was recognized by the International Olympic Committee (IOC) in 1963. It was not until 1980, however, that Jordan’s athletes competed at the Olympics, since which time they have participated at every Olympic Games. Jordan has not yet appeared at the Olympic Winter Games.

In 2016, Ahmad Abughaush won Jordan’s first medal when he won gold in the taekwondo’s featherweight division at the Rio Games. At Tokyo 2020, Jordan earned its first silver and bronze medals, when Saleh El-Sharabaty finished second in the men’s taekwondo welterweight class, and Abdel Rahman Al-Masatfa finished third in the men’s karate kumite under 67 kg class.

Jordan’s Olympians have competed in 13 sports – archery, track & field athletics, boxing, equestrian, fencing, judo, karate, shooting, swimming, table tennis, taekwondo, triathlon, and wrestling.
